Determining the lens focal point in Photography is important because it helps photographers achieve sharp focus and clarity in their images. The focal point determines where the lens converges light rays to create a sharp image, and understanding this allows photographers to control depth of field and create visually appealing compositions.

What Is the focal point of a concave mirror?

The focal point of a concave mirror is the point where parallel rays of light converge or appear to converge after reflection. It is located half the distance between the mirror's surface and its center of curvature. This focal point is a key element in determining the mirror's magnification and imaging properties.


What is the definition of the focal point in physics and how does it relate to the study of light and optics?

In physics, the focal point is the point where light rays converge or diverge after passing through a lens or reflecting off a mirror. In the study of light and optics, understanding the focal point is crucial for determining how images are formed and how lenses and mirrors can be used to manipulate light. By knowing the location of the focal point, scientists and engineers can design optical systems such as cameras, microscopes, and telescopes to achieve specific magnification and focus.

Where is the sun located in orbits?

Earth's orbit is an ellipse; the Sun is at one of the ellipses focal points. (The other focal point has no astronomical significance.)

The distance from lens to focal point is called?

The distance from a lens to the focal point is called the focal length.


What is the significance of the convex lens object inside the focal point?

When an object is placed inside the focal point of a convex lens, it creates a virtual image that appears larger and upright. This is significant because it demonstrates the principles of image formation and magnification in optics.
